Outdoor advertising strategies for new concept stores hinge on clarity, relevance, and curiosity. Early teaser placements should hint at a transformative shopping experience without revealing every detail, inviting passersby to curious inference rather than information overload. Use bold, high-contrast visuals that translate across billboards, transit shelters, and street furniture, ensuring brand elements remain recognizable even at a glance. Time-sensitive messaging helps create urgency, such as “opens tomorrow” or “exclusive launch today.” Map-based cues, QR codes, and geofenced digital extensions bridge offline and online engagement. The objective is to pique interest, guide individuals to a nearby storefront, and seed anticipation before opening day.
A robust outdoor plan for a concept-store launch integrates local relevance with a scalable, testable framework. Begin with a neighborhood audit to identify anchor routes, popular hubs, and influencer touchpoints where audiences converge. Tailor creative to local culture, language, and rhythms, emphasizing benefits that resonate with nearby communities. Seasonal or event-driven campaigns can align with farmers markets, concerts, or sports games, layering incentives that feel timely rather than intrusive. Coordinate with nearby businesses for joint activations and cross-promotions, extending reach without overwhelming residents. Track impressions across formats and refine placements to align message power with foot traffic patterns.
Localized incentives drive store visits and meaningful neighborhood engagement.
The first wave of outdoor messages should create intrigue while guiding audiences toward a concrete action. Short, punchy headlines paired with striking imagery capture attention within three seconds of viewing. Include a clear, locally relevant incentive, such as a limited-edition gift for visitors who show the ad at the door, or a reservation perk that unlocks upon arrival. Use recognizable landmarks in the visuals to anchor the campaign within the locale. The creative should avoid jargon and maintain a consistent tone across formats, from large-scale panels to small bus-shelter posters. A simple, memorable call to action helps visitors move from awareness to attendance.

Pairing teaser posters with on-site experiences amplifies impact. When people encounter the advertisement, they should feel compelled to connect with the upcoming store through a tangible step. The incentive must be easy to redeem and clearly communicated at the point of interest, such as a door-drop card, a scannable code, or a QR flow that reveals the event window. Localized offers build credibility and signal investment in the neighborhood, encouraging footfall from nearby residents and curious visitors passing through transit corridors. The messaging should remain consistent across channels while allowing minor adaptations that reflect distinct micro-neighborhoods.
Sequential placements sustain interest as the opening nears.
Local incentives should harmonize with the overall brand narrative while reflecting what matters to residents. Consider time-limited perks tied to launch weekends, such as exclusive early access, a first-look experience, or a small, branded keepsake that reinforces memory. Tie these rewards to in-store actions—membership signups, trial experiences, or product customization—to foster ongoing relationships after the opening. Communicate the value proposition succinctly: what, where, when, and why it matters to someone who lives nearby. Visuals must translate across outdoor formats, avoiding clutter while delivering a consistent emotional cue that resonates with listeners’ routines and aspirations.

A disciplined measurement framework helps optimize local campaigns in real time. Establish primary metrics such as store visits, digital code redemptions, and incremental awareness lift in the target areas. Use countermeasures like footfall sensors, discreet dispensers that capture engagement, and geotagged QR scans to attribute interest to specific placements. Employ iterative learning: rotate underperforming creatives, adjust location density, and test alternate incentives to identify the best-performing combinations. Share findings with local partners to strengthen neighborhood ties and refresh the activation calendar. The goal is to translate striking visuals into measurable visits while maintaining brand coherence.
Creative consistency and local collaboration fuel trust and attendance.
A well-timed sequence of outdoor assets maintains momentum from teaser to opening day. Phase one emphasizes curiosity, phase two reveals a clearer value proposition, and phase three delivers the final incentive and location details. The cadence should align with the store’s build schedule, ensuring messaging evolves without confusion. Use cross-media cues—digital boards that reference in-person events, sidewalk activations, and in-store previews—to create a multi-sensory thread that follows audiences across environments. Maintain consistency in voice and color palette to reinforce recognition, while introducing subtle shifts that reflect growing clarity about the store’s concept and benefits.
Community-driven activations strengthen credibility and word-of-mouth reach. Collaborate with local artists, neighborhood associations, and small businesses to co-create outdoor executions that feel native rather than transactional. Murals, interactive signage, or temporary installations can transform ordinary street space into a preview of the store experience. Such partnerships deepen trust and extend reach beyond traditional advertising, inviting residents to claim ownership of the concept before it officially opens. Document and share these moments across owned channels to amplify authenticity and invite broader audiences to participate.

The launch incentive should feel earned, not given, to sustain momentum.
The post-f teaser strategy should begin to convert awareness into in-person visits with a clear, attractive invitation. A special opening weekend package can include exclusive product previews, live demonstrations, or complimentary consultations that emphasize the store’s unique approach. For locations with high foot traffic, consider a guided reveal event co-hosted with nearby brands, leveraging established audience streams. Ensure signage points visitors precisely to the storefront, reducing friction and uncertainty. Offer on-site staff who can answer questions, collect contact details for follow-up, and demonstrate how the new format enhances daily routines.
Data-informed optimization keeps the rollout efficient and impactful. Monitor response rates to different incentive structures and adjust quickly to shifting patterns in consumer behavior. If a certain neighborhood responds more to experiential encounters than to discounts, emphasize hands-on demos and interactive displays in that zone. Conversely, where practicality dominates, highlight speed, convenience, and value. Use A/B testing for visuals, messaging, and incentive types across nearby placements. The aim is to maximize relevance in real time while preserving a coherent brand story across the entire outdoor network.
Sustained momentum after opening requires ongoing reinforcement beyond the initial incentives. Develop a lightweight, locally tuned follow-up plan that announces workshops, product launch events, or exclusive club memberships tied to the concept. Reiterate the narrative of transformation—how the store reimagines everyday shopping—through steady, respectful reminders in high-visibility formats. Maintain a calendar of neighborhood collaborations and seasonal activations that keep the concept fresh without oversaturating the market. A well-timed cadence ensures new customers become repeat visitors, turning initial curiosity into durable loyalty and positive word-of-mouth growth.
Integrating outdoor outreach with a holistic marketing ecosystem yields enduring results. Align OOH placements with digital retargeting, email invitations, and in-store experiences to cultivate a seamless customer journey. Coordinate timing so that online messages echo the physical cues seen outdoors, reinforcing brand memory. Use audience insights from the launch to inform future campaigns across all channels, refining targeting and creative for subsequent openings. The ultimate objective is to establish a replicable blueprint: teaser, localized incentive, measured activation, and sustained engagement that delivers consistent visits to new concept stores.
